What is a Half Coupling?
A Half Coupling is a pipe fitting that enables the joining of a pipe to another pipe or a different fitting. In contrast to full couplings that can join two pipes together, a half coupling joins only one end to the pipe, the other end is connected to another fitting or flange. Due to this feature, it can be easily connected to branch off a main pipeline or connect an auxiliary line
These fittings are usually applied where tight tolerances are required, including oil and gas, petrochemicals, and water treatment. The effectiveness of the pipe connection plays a crucial role in the performance of the piping system, which makes half couplings an essential part of many systems
The Role of Alloy Steel in Half Couplings
In the case of the type of material that is used in the manufacture of half couplings, Alloy Steel Half Coupling is commonly used. Alloy steel is characterized by high strength, wear resistance, high temperature, and pressure capabilities. Such characteristics make it ideal to be used in pipe fittings that are used in areas with extreme conditions and conditions
Alloy steel is a combination of steel with other materials like chromium, nickel and molybdenum among others. These additional components improve the characteristics of the steel and its ability to resist corrosion. In industries where the working environment is harsh, for instance, chemical processing plants or offshore drilling rig, the use of Alloy Steel Coupling can go a long way in increasing the life span and efficiency of the piping system

Applications of Half Couplings
Half couplings are used in a variety of applications across different industries. Some common uses include
- Branching Off Main Pipelines : In large industrial plants, half couplings are used in the formation of branch line from a main pipeline. This makes it possible to supply fluids or gases to other sections of the facility as needed.
- Instrumentation : Half couplings are frequently used to connect instruments or sensors to a pipeline. This is particularly common in industries that require constant monitoring of flow rates, pressure, or temperature.
- Repair and Maintenance : In situations where a section of the pipeline needs to be repaired or replaced, half couplings can be used to connect the new section to the existing pipeline without the need for extensive modifications
